Mason Stadium Series Mask

Philadelphia Flyers goaltender Steve Mason chose a simple look for the mask he'll wear at the 2017 Coors Light Stadium Series against the Pittsburgh Penguins at Heinz Field in Pittsburgh on Feb. 25 (8 p.m. ET; NBC, SN, TVA Sports 2, NHL.TV).

The black matte design of the mask matches the black jerseys the Flyers will wear as well as Mason's all-black pads, glove and mask.

"He said I'd really like to just do two Flyers logos on each side and the name plate and that's it and go really flat, black stealth, so I'll look all blacked out," said Franny Drummond, who designed the mask. "It's pretty simple."
Drummond has designed Mason's previous Flyers masks, all of which have featured zombie themes, from zombie versions of historical figures like Betsy Ross and Benjamin Franklin, to famous Flyers like Bobby Clarke and Bernie Parent, to current teammates Claude Giroux, Wayne Simmonds and Jakub Voracek.
